FX Operations Support – APAC Region

Join our dynamic global team and play a meaningful role in supporting trading operations across the APAC region. As a FX Operations Support, you'll provide technical and functional assistance for our trading application and infrastructure, collaborating with investment banks, internal teams, and product managers to ensure a seamless client experience.

We are seeking an energetic professional who thrives in a fast-paced environment, enjoys problem-solving, and is eager to learn new technologies. Your good communication skills, adaptability, and commitment to client success will make you a valuable asset to our team.

Key Responsibilities

-Act as the main point of contact for client inquiries, providing outstanding technical and functional support via phone and email.

-Troubleshoot and resolve issues, collaborating with internal teams and external partners to ensure swift resolution.

-Accurately document inquiries, investigation progress, and resolutions in Salesforce CRM.

-Guide clients through system functionality and workflows, ensuring they increase platform capabilities.

-Identify and raise critical issues with potential P/L or franchise risk.

-Maintain a solid understanding of financial markets, industry trends, and trading workflows.

-Supply to knowledge management by documenting solutions and sharing insights with the team.

Required Experience & Qualifications

-Previous experience in a high-pressure customer support environment, preferably within Investment Banking or Asset Management.

-Strong familiarity with full trade lifecycle, FIX, and SWIFT protocols.

-Demonstrable ability to collaborate with development teams, product support, and third-party providers.

-Sophisticated incident management, analytical troubleshooting, and ticket resolution expertise.

-A logical thinker with a problem-solving approach, self-motivation, and a strong team-oriented approach.

-High-level knowledge of financial markets and trading mechanics.
